CY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

304 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cypress Semiconductor (CY)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$3.56B — down 13% from $4.09B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 53 funds opened new CY positions and 52 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 115 added to existing stakes and 105 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Three Bays Capital, adding an estimated $77.6M. The largest seller was BlackRock Fund Advisors, cutting an estimated $61.1M.
